| | Kids Against Hunger and Lutherauto pack 750,000 meals |
Over 2,600 volunteers helped pack an amazing 776,952 meals for Haiti at Luther Automotive Group's "Drive to Serve" event on February 24th and 25th in Plymouth, Minnesota, exceeding the goal of 750,000 meals.
Volunteers for this two day pack included Luther employees, Kids Against Hunger staff, civic groups, and community members. The event was organized by Luther Automotive Group.
"We reached our 750,000 meal goal about 7:00 Saturday night! It was an exhausting but amazing weekend of hard work, lots of laughter and the joy of accomplishing something good together! Thanks to everyone who helped!" Barbara Hilbert, CFO Luther Automotive Group.
The partnership between Kids Against Hunger and Luther will help to feed many Haitian children. This is the second year the two organizations have worked together.
The event also raised over $30,000 in contributions for the Emergency Foodshelf Network to support local food needs and the Veteran's Airlift Command in Minnesota. |
